What companies run services between Amsterdam, Netherlands and Haderslev, Denmark?

FlixBus operates a bus from Amsterdam Sloterdijk to Kolding bus station 5 times a week. Tickets cost kr 310–550 and the journey takes 8h 55m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Amsterdam Centraal to Haderslev, Bredgade v Filosofgang via Hamburg Hbf, Flensburg, Vojens St., and Vojens St. in around 10h 19m.
